電力電子測試市場摘要

2024 年全球電力電子測試市場規模估計為 61.631 億美元,預計到 2033 年將達到 128.869 億美元,2025 年至 2033 年的複合年成長率為 8.6%。由於主要經濟體中電動車的普及率不斷提高,電力電子測試市場正在穩步擴大。

可再生能源系統投資的增加推動了對先進測試解決方案的需求,而新興市場對效率、安全性和合規性的關注正在刺激市場發展。

隨著設備設計日益複雜,電力電子測試市場也隨之發展。為了應對這項挑戰,各公司正採用更精確、更可重複的測試方法。自動化有助於縮短測試時間,同時提高效率和一致性。高精度工具正被用於在實際工作條件下檢驗效能。這些發展正在支持寬能能隙半導體在先進應用的廣泛應用。

因此,自動化和精準測試正成為業界的標準方法。例如,2025年4月,德國測試與測量技術公司羅德與施瓦茨與PE-Systems GmbH合作,增強其電力電子測試解決方案。此次合作的重點是使用R&S MXO 5示波器和RT-ZISO隔離探測系統等先進儀器改善雙脈衝和自動負載跳變測試。

電力電子產業正在向先進的半導體材料轉型,這包括超越傳統矽的新選擇。此類材料正被用於高效能、高性能設備。這些材料的具體電學和熱學特性需要專家檢驗。測試系統必須能夠處理更高的電壓、溫度和頻率。這增加了對更先進、更可靠的測試解決方案的需求。設備需要進行調整,以評估材料在應力下的行為。

其目標是確保長期可靠性並符合不斷發展的行業標準。各公司正在投資模擬真實環境的工具。例如,2025年5月,義大利電子公司EDA Industries SPA和ChipTest Engineering成立了一家合資企業,在印度設立了一個老化和可靠性測試實驗室,以滿足對SiC和GaN技術日益成長的需求。此次合作旨在加強印度的半導體生態系統,並擴大兩家公司在國內和全球市場的影響力。

隨著電子製造業的不斷擴張,電力電子測試正成為製造過程中的關鍵階段,以確保轉換器、逆變器和電源模組等組件在各種電氣條件下可靠運作。功率元件日益複雜,需要更準確、更全面的檢驗。隨著裝置尺寸的縮小和效率目標的提高,即使是微小的缺陷也可能導致災難性的系統故障。

測試有助於及早發現設計缺陷和操作問題,從而最大限度地降低風險並減少開發延遲。這對於滿足汽車、工業自動化和可再生能源等行業的需求至關重要。製造商現在非常注重性能一致性和法規合規性。隨著電路電壓更高、開關速度更快,精密測試能力變得比以往任何時候都更重要。系統必須評估熱行為、負載響應和電磁相容性。在這種環境下,電力電子測試已從後端活動發展成為對產品品質和創新的策略投資。

Power Electronic Testing Market Summary

The global power electronic testing market size was estimated at USD 6,163.1 million in 2024 and is projected to reach USD 12,886.9 million by 2033, growing at a CAGR of 8.6% from 2025 to 2033. The market for power electronic testing is expanding steadily due to the increasing adoption of electric vehicles across major economies.

Rising investments in renewable energy systems are adding to the demand for advanced testing solutions. Manufacturers are focusing on efficiency, safety, and compliance, fueling further market development.

The power electronics testing market is evolving with increasing complexity in device design. To address this, companies are adopting more accurate and repeatable testing methods. Automation is helping reduce testing time while improving efficiency and consistency. High-precision tools are being used to validate performance under realistic operating conditions. These developments support the broader adoption of wide bandgap semiconductors in advanced applications.

As a result, automated and precise testing is becoming the standard approach in the industry. For instance, in April 2025, Rohde & Schwarz, a German-based test and measurement technology company, collaborated with PE-Systems GmbH to enhance power electronics testing solutions. The collaboration focuses on improving double pulse and automated load jump testing using advanced instruments such as the R&S MXO 5 oscilloscope and RT-ZISO isolated probing system.

The power electronics industry is shifting toward advanced semiconductor materials. These include newer options beyond traditional silicon. Such materials are used in high-efficiency and high-performance devices. Their unique electrical and thermal characteristics require specialized validation. Testing systems must handle higher voltages, temperatures, and frequencies. This is increasing the need for more sophisticated and reliable testing solutions. Equipment must be adapted to evaluate material behavior under stress.

The goal is to ensure long-term reliability and compliance with evolving industry standards. Companies are investing in tools that simulate real-world conditions. For instance, in May 2025, EDA Industries S.P.A., an electronics company in Italy, and ChipTest Engineering formed a joint venture to establish a Burn-in and Reliability Testing Laboratory in India, targeting the growing demand for SiC and GaN technologies. This collaboration aims to strengthen India's semiconductor ecosystem and expand both companies' reach in domestic and global markets.

As electronics manufacturing continues to expand, power electronic testing is becoming a critical phase in the production process. It ensures that components such as converters, inverters, and power modules perform reliably under varying electrical conditions. The increasing complexity of power devices demands more accurate and thorough validation. With shrinking form factors and higher efficiency targets, even small defects can lead to major system failures.

Testing helps uncover design flaws and operational issues early, minimizing risks and reducing development delays. This has become vital for meeting the demands of industries such as automotive, industrial automation, and renewable energy. Manufacturers are now focusing on performance consistency and regulatory compliance. As circuits carry higher voltages and switch faster, precision testing capabilities are more important than ever. Systems must evaluate thermal behavior, load responses, and electromagnetic compatibility. In this environment, power electronic testing is evolving from a back-end task to a strategic investment in product quality and innovation.
